Teaching a robot to flip pancakes

Robotics

Dr Petar Kormushev and Dr Sylvain Calinon from the Italian Institute of Technology (IIT) have developed a robot learning to flip pancakes. The skill is first demonstrated through kinesthetic teaching, where the user grasps and moves the robot to provide an initial example of flipping the pancake. During demonstration, the robot is gravity-compensated to move it easily as if it had no weight. The pancake flipping skill is then refined by reinforcement learning, which allows the robot to reproduce the task in different configurations and positions by extracting automatically the important characteristics of the skill. After 50 trials, the robot learns that the first part of the task requires a stiff movement to throw the pancake in the air and make it flip, while the second part requires the hand to be compliant in order to catch the pancake without having it bounce off the pan.

Discuss this article with the rest of the community on our Discord server!

My interests include writing, electronics, RPGs, scifi, hackers & hackerspaces, 3D printing, building sets & toys. @johnbaichtal nerdage.net

View more articles by John Baichtal

ADVERTISEMENT

Maker Faire Bay Area 2023 - Mare Island, CA

Escape to an island of imagination + innovation as Maker Faire Bay Area returns for its 15th iteration!

Buy Tickets today! SAVE 15% and lock-in your preferred date(s).

FEEDBACK